Transaction 59ea87f6167b973a436ae45fd823306d348d1e7767db07f932de004bfc8ecb10

2 Input
2 Outputs
  • 59ea87f6167b973a436ae45fd823306d348d1e7767db07f932de004bfc8ecb10:0
  • value  1377780
    address  33RhzC53fcVBaDtpMwV2hhcdVYnwPvKBgg
  • 59ea87f6167b973a436ae45fd823306d348d1e7767db07f932de004bfc8ecb10:1
  • value  1163747
    address  12e2sp8Vgp1XC9fewmj85gmuZii21Dqtrf